Default Starting my LS3 Swap - EDIT: Swap Done.

Ill be posting pics as the build moves forward but for right now, I ordered all the parts for the swap including the 376/480 LS3 Crate engine.

Also went with a Dewitts aluminum radiator with oil cooler and oil cooler lines kit.

On the back end, Ill may have my LS6 to sell (minus the parts needed for the LS3 swap)

The LS6 needs the bottom end gone through to replace the main bearings but still runs strong and was dynoed at 351 RWHP in 2014. At this time I'm not sure if I will sell (if at all) the LS6 as is or after repair.

As time moves on, Ill post pics - Car goes into the shop on Tuesday (10/11/2016) to start the swap.

I had real good luck with an OEM LS7 clutch in my old car (6.0 LS swapped BMW). I got it overnight from Summit Racing for a good price (pressure plate, clutch disk, and flywheel). I live in Buffalo and got it overnight at regular shipping price from Cleveland.

I see you're in Gilbert AZ - I think Summit has a location in Reno, NV. Might be worth a shot.
